Henderson garage fire does $7,000 damage
Fireworks not to blame for accidental blaze, officials say
Saturday, July 4, 2009 | 10:39 p.m.
Fire on Sojourn Court
An accidental fire in the garage of a Henderson home Saturday night did an estimated $7,000 damage, Henderson Fire Department officials said.
The Fourth of July blaze, which broke out about 8 p.m. in the 1000 block of Sojourn Court, near the intersection of Gibson Road and American Pacific Drive, was not the result of fireworks, a news release said.
Nobody was injured.
The occupants of the house were alerted to the fire by the smell of smoke, official said. The first firefighters arrived within 4 minutes and found smoke coming from the front of a two-car garage, officials said.
The fire was extinguished within seven minutes.
There was fire and smoke damage throughout the garage but only an odor of smoke inside the house. The family of two was displaced, however, because of damage to the home’s electrical systems and made arrangements to stay with friends for the night, fire officials said.
A total of 29 personnel responded to the incident.
